jumper Posted March 3, 2005 Share Posted March 3, 2005 i got this back from customs Thank you for your enquiry. It is my view that a diff locker is free of duty.Even though the Tariff states 10% there is a concession granted by the Ministry of Econonmic Development that makes certain parts of motor vehicles free of duty. Therefore GST of 12.5% is applied to the cost of the goods, insurance and freight.All figures to be converted into $NZ. The minimum duty/GST total payable NZ Customs collects is $NZ50. Michael Trbuhovich for Comptroller of Customs $394.05nz plus 12.5% = $443.25nz :cool2: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
